What will the weather in Hamanako Kanzanji Onsen be like during my vacation?
August and July are typically the warmest months in Hamanako Kanzanji Onsen when the average temp is 76°F. January and February are the coldest months when the average temperature is 45°F. July and June are the months with the most rain.
